Summary

Pimcore: SQL Injection via Column Name in DateFilter allows authenticated user to extract arbitrary database data including admin password hashes

Why it matters

GitHub has published a reviewed security advisory for pimcore/studio-backend-bundle. Prioritize it with other application dependency updates, especially because EPSS places it in the 34% percentile.

Operator check

Check whether pimcore/studio-backend-bundle is present in application dependency manifests, lockfiles, or build images. Review the GitHub advisory and upgrade to a patched version where available. EPSS probability: 0.4%; percentile: 34%.
